CEL = Check Engine Light. It illuminates on the dash, generally accompanied by a chime to alert the driver. This occurs when a particular vehicle system has a fault that is deemed critical by the PCM. This pretty much means the engine and it's direct components, and all emissions components. There are certain times when a code may be set in the PCM that does not register a CEL on the dash. These codes relate to equipment that is not critical to the performance to the engine or emissions system, i.e. cluster codes, speed sensor codes, etc. To check if your CEL and chime works, unplug a few sensors (MAP/TPS/CPS should do), it should come on almost immediately. Simply plug them back in and reset the battery to get rid of the light. I think this answers your questions Alex.

The MAP or TPS are the easiest, and you only need to key on for the light to stay on. (sensor still unplugged) No starting needed. The coil could be unplugged, but cranking may be necessary to get a code.
